#c6d465 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c6d465 is composed of 77.6% red, 83.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.4%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 67.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 61.4%. #c6d465 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#8da900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#c6d465 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c6d465 has RGB values of R:198, G:212,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13030501.

Hex triplet c6d465 #c6d465
RGB Decimal 198, 212, 101 rgb(198,212,101)
RGB Percent 77.6, 83.1, 39.6 rgb(77.6%,83.1%,39.6%)
CMYK 7, 0, 52, 17
HSL 67.6°, 56.3, 61.4 hsl(67.6,56.3%,61.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 67.6°, 52.4, 83.1
Web Safe cccc66 #cccc66
CIE-LAB 81.856, -20.382, 52.602
XYZ 49.181, 60.033, 21.308
xyY 0.377, 0.46, 60.033
CIE-LCH 81.856, 56.412, 111.18
CIE-LUV 81.856, -3.996, 68.861
Hunter-Lab 77.481, -22.289, 37.931
Binary 11000110, 11010100, 01100101

Shades and Tints of #c6d465

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0f04 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c6d465

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e9f9a is the less saturated color, while #e2fa3f is the most saturated one.
